Parkway School Parent Council
| Fiscal year | Revenue | Expenses | Net | Reserve mo. | Staff % |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2011 | 12,647 | 19,926 | −7,279 | 10.5 | — |
| 2012 | 19,262 | 12,697 | 6,565 | 22.7 | — |
| 2013 | 17,737 | 25,221 | −7,484 | 7.9 | — |
| 2014 | 20,355 | 18,638 | 1,717 | 11.8 | — |
| 2015 | 21,779 | 26,672 | −4,893 | 6.0 | — |
| 2016 | 22,876 | 14,057 | 8,819 | 19.0 | — |
| 2017 | 24,227 | 18,948 | 5,279 | 17.4 | — |
| 2018 | 26,974 | 22,165 | 4,809 | 17.5 | — |
| 2019 | 29,524 | 27,377 | 2,147 | 15.1 | — |
| 2020 | 7,639 | 34,426 | −26,787 | 2.7 | — |
| 2021 | 22,973 | 8,380 | 14,593 | 31.9 | — |
| 2022 | 23,046 | 6,968 | 16,078 | 66.0 | — |
| 2023 | 28,481 | 10,597 | 17,884 | 63.6 | — |
In its most recent public year (2023), this organization brought in $17,884 more than it spent. Its reserves stood at about 63.6 months of spending, up from 10.5 in 2011.
Reserve months = net assets ÷ average monthly spending; net assets count everything the organization owns beyond its debts — buildings and donor-restricted funds included, not just cash. Staff pay = salaries, wages, and officer compensation; it excludes benefits and payroll taxes. The IRS releases this data years after the fact — this organization's newest public year is 2023.
